Photo portfolio building

بناء بورتفوليو برمجي قوي في عصر توليد الكود التلقائي

بناء بورتفوليو برمجي هو عملية تجميع وعرض الأعمال البرمجية التي قام بها المطور أو المبرمج. يهدف هذا البورتفوليو إلى تقديم مهارات الفرد وخبراته في مجال البرمجة، مما يساعده في الترويج لنفسه أمام أصحاب العمل أو العملاء المحتملين. يتضمن البورتفوليو عادةً مشاريع سابقة، أكواد مكتوبة، وأحيانًا مقالات أو مدونات تتعلق بالتقنيات المستخدمة. يعتبر البورتفوليو أداة حيوية للمطورين، حيث يعكس مستوى الاحترافية والقدرة على حل المشكلات.

في عصر التكنولوجيا الحديثة، أصبح بناء بورتفوليو برمجي أمرًا ضروريًا أكثر من أي وقت مضى. مع تزايد الطلب على المطورين ذوي المهارات المتنوعة، يحتاج الأفراد إلى وسيلة فعالة لإظهار قدراتهم. البورتفوليو ليس مجرد مجموعة من المشاريع، بل هو أيضًا وسيلة للتعبير عن الإبداع والابتكار. من خلاله، يمكن للمطورين أن يبرزوا أسلوبهم الفريد في البرمجة وكيفية تعاملهم مع التحديات المختلفة.

أهمية بناء بورتفوليو برمجي قوي في عصر توليد الكود التلقائي

تتزايد أهمية بناء بورتفوليو برمجي قوي في ظل التطورات السريعة في مجال توليد الكود التلقائي. مع ظهور أدوات الذكاء الاصطناعي التي تسهل كتابة الأكواد، أصبح من الضروري أن يتمكن المطورون من التميز عن الآخرين. البورتفوليو القوي يمكن أن يكون العامل الفاصل بين الحصول على وظيفة أو مشروع وبين عدم الحصول عليه. فهو يعكس ليس فقط المهارات التقنية، بل أيضًا القدرة على التفكير النقدي وحل المشكلات.

علاوة على ذلك، يساعد البورتفوليو القوي في بناء الثقة مع العملاء وأرباب العمل. عندما يرون مجموعة من المشاريع الناجحة والمبتكرة، فإنهم يكونون أكثر استعدادًا للاستثمار في مهارات المطور. في عصر تتزايد فيه المنافسة، يصبح البورتفوليو أداة تسويقية فعالة تعزز من فرص النجاح المهني.

الخطوات الأساسية لبناء بورتفوليو برمجي قوي

لبناء بورتفوليو برمجي قوي، يجب اتباع مجموعة من الخطوات الأساسية. أولاً، يجب تحديد الأهداف المرجوة من البورتفوليو. هل الهدف هو الحصول على وظيفة جديدة، أم جذب عملاء لمشاريع مستقلة؟ تحديد الأهداف يساعد في توجيه المحتوى والتصميم بشكل فعال. بعد ذلك، يجب اختيار المشاريع التي سيتم تضمينها في البورتفوليو بعناية. يُفضل اختيار المشاريع التي تعكس تنوع المهارات وتظهر القدرة على التعامل مع تحديات مختلفة.

ثانيًا، يجب التركيز على جودة المحتوى المقدم. يجب أن تكون الأكواد واضحة ومنظمة، مع توضيح كيفية عمل كل مشروع والتقنيات المستخدمة فيه. يمكن أيضًا إضافة وصف لكل مشروع يشرح الفكرة وراءه والتحديات التي تم التغلب عليها. بالإضافة إلى ذلك، يُفضل تضمين روابط لمشاريع حقيقية على منصات مثل GitHub، حيث يمكن للمهتمين الاطلاع على الأكواد بشكل مباشر.

اختيار التقنيات المناسبة لبناء بورتفوليو برمجي

اختيار التقنيات المناسبة لبناء بورتفوليو برمجي يعد خطوة حاسمة في عملية البناء. يجب أن تتماشى التقنيات المستخدمة مع الاتجاهات الحالية في السوق ومتطلبات الوظائف المستهدفة. على سبيل المثال، إذا كان المطور يهدف إلى العمل في مجال تطوير الويب، فإن استخدام تقنيات مثل HTML، CSS، وJavaScript سيكون ضروريًا. بينما إذا كان الهدف هو تطوير تطبيقات الهواتف المحمولة، فإن تقنيات مثل React Native أو Flutter قد تكون أكثر ملاءمة.

علاوة على ذلك، يجب أن تكون التقنيات المختارة تعكس اهتمامات المطور ومهاراته الفريدة. استخدام تقنيات جديدة أو غير تقليدية يمكن أن يميز المطور عن الآخرين ويظهر استعداده للتعلم والتكيف مع التغيرات السريعة في المجال. من المهم أيضًا أن تكون هذه التقنيات مدعومة بمشاريع حقيقية تظهر كيفية استخدامها بشكل فعال.

كيفية تحسين وتطوير بورتفوليو البرمجي

تحسين وتطوير بورتفوليو البرمجي هو عملية مستمرة تتطلب مراجعة دورية وتحديثات منتظمة. يجب على المطورين أن يكونوا مستعدين لإضافة مشاريع جديدة وتحديث المحتوى القديم لتعكس أحدث مهاراتهم وتجاربهم. يمكن أن تشمل هذه التحسينات إضافة مشاريع جديدة تم العمل عليها مؤخرًا أو تحسين الأكواد الموجودة لتكون أكثر كفاءة ووضوحًا.

بالإضافة إلى ذلك، يمكن تحسين البورتفوليو من خلال تلقي ملاحظات من الزملاء أو الخبراء في المجال. هذه الملاحظات يمكن أن توفر رؤى قيمة حول كيفية تحسين العرض العام للبورتفوليو وجعله أكثر جاذبية للمشاهدين. كما يمكن استخدام أدوات التحليل لفهم كيفية تفاعل الزوار مع البورتفوليو وتحديد المجالات التي تحتاج إلى تحسين.

أمثلة عملية لبناء بورتفوليو برمجي قوي

تقديم أمثلة عملية لبناء بورتفوليو برمجي قوي يمكن أن يكون مفيدًا للمطورين الجدد الذين يسعون لتطوير مهاراتهم. على سبيل المثال، يمكن لمطور ويب أن يقوم بإنشاء موقع شخصي يعرض مشاريعه السابقة، مع تضمين وصف لكل مشروع وروابط للأكواد المصدرية. يمكن أن يتضمن الموقع أيضًا مدونة تتناول مواضيع تقنية أو تجارب شخصية في مجال البرمجة.

مثال آخر هو مطور تطبيقات الهواتف المحمولة الذي يمكنه إنشاء تطبيق بسيط يعرض مشاريعه السابقة ويتيح للمستخدمين تجربة بعض الوظائف بشكل مباشر. هذا النوع من المشاريع لا يظهر فقط المهارات التقنية، بل يعكس أيضًا القدرة على التفكير الإبداعي وتصميم واجهات مستخدم جذابة وسهلة الاستخدام.

استخدام أدوات التحليل والتقييم لتقييم بورتفوليو البرمجي

استخدام أدوات التحليل والتقييم يعد جزءًا مهمًا من عملية تحسين بورتفوليو البرمجي. هذه الأدوات تساعد المطورين على فهم كيفية تفاعل الزوار مع محتوى البورتفوليو وتحديد النقاط القوية والضعيفة فيه. يمكن استخدام أدوات مثل Google Analytics لمراقبة عدد الزيارات، مدة البقاء على الصفحة، ومصادر الزيارات.

علاوة على ذلك، يمكن استخدام أدوات تقييم أخرى مثل GitHub Insights لتحليل جودة الأكواد ومعدل التفاعل مع المشاريع المختلفة. هذه البيانات يمكن أن توفر رؤى قيمة حول كيفية تحسين الأكواد والمشاريع المعروضة في البورتفوليو.

تطوير مهارات الاتصال والتسويق لتسويق بورتفوليو البرمجي

تسويق بورتفوليو برمجي يتطلب تطوير مهارات الاتصال والتسويق بشكل فعال. يجب على المطورين أن يكونوا قادرين على تقديم أنفسهم ومشاريعهم بطريقة تجذب الانتباه وتبرز مهاراتهم الفريدة. يمكن تحقيق ذلك من خلال كتابة سيرة ذاتية واضحة وموجزة تبرز الإنجازات والخبرات السابقة.

بالإضافة إلى ذلك، يمكن استخدام وسائل التواصل الاجتماعي ومنصات مثل LinkedIn للترويج للبورتفوليو وزيادة الوعي بالمهارات المكتسبة. المشاركة في المجتمعات التقنية والمشاركة في المناقشات يمكن أن تساعد أيضًا في بناء شبكة من العلاقات المهنية التي قد تؤدي إلى فرص عمل جديدة.

أفضل الممارسات في بناء بورتفوليو برمجي

هناك مجموعة من أفضل الممارسات التي يجب اتباعها عند بناء بورتفوليو برمجي قوي. أولاً، يجب أن يكون التصميم بسيطًا وسهل الاستخدام، مما يسهل على الزوار التنقل بين المشاريع المختلفة. ثانياً، يجب أن تكون المعلومات المقدمة دقيقة ومحدثة، حيث أن المعلومات القديمة قد تعطي انطباعًا سلبيًا عن الاحترافية.

أيضًا، يُفضل تضمين شهادات أو توصيات من زملاء أو عملاء سابقين لتعزيز مصداقية البورتفوليو. كما ينبغي التركيز على عرض المشاريع الأكثر تأثيرًا والتي تعكس المهارات الأساسية للمطور بشكل واضح.

تحديات بناء بورتفوليو برمجي في عصر توليد الكود التلقائي

تواجه عملية بناء بورتفوليو برمجي العديد من التحديات في عصر توليد الكود التلقائي. أحد هذه التحديات هو الحاجة إلى التميز عن الآخرين الذين يستخدمون نفس الأدوات والتقنيات لتوليد الأكواد بسرعة وسهولة. يتطلب ذلك من المطورين التفكير بشكل إبداعي وإظهار مهاراتهم الفريدة بطريقة تبرز تفوقهم.

علاوة على ذلك، قد يكون هناك شعور بالضغط للتكيف مع الاتجاهات السريعة والمتغيرة في مجال التكنولوجيا. يتطلب ذلك استثمار الوقت والجهد في التعلم المستمر وتحديث المهارات بشكل دوري لضمان البقاء في صدارة المنافسة.

خلاصة: أهمية الاستمرار في تطوير وتحسين بورتفوليو البرمجي

في الختام، يعد بناء بورتفوليو برمجي قوي عملية مستمرة تتطلب الالتزام والتطوير المستمر. مع تزايد المنافسة في سوق العمل وظهور أدوات جديدة لتوليد الكود، يصبح من الضروري للمطورين تحسين مهاراتهم وتحديث محتوى بورتفوليواتهم بشكل دوري. إن الاستثمار في تطوير البورتفوليو لا يعزز فقط فرص الحصول على وظائف جديدة، بل يسهم أيضًا في تعزيز الثقة بالنفس والاحترافية في المجال البرمجي.

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*

اختار العملة
يستخدم هذا الموقع ملفات تعريف الارتباط (الكوكيز) ليقدم لك تجربة تصفح أفضل. من خلال تصفح هذا الموقع ، فإنك توافق على استخدامنا لملفات تعريف الارتباط.